The Renault Scenic (2016-19) 5DR MPV 1.6 DCI DPF SS 130 EU6 Signature Nav 6SPD is a versatile family-friendly vehicle that strikes a balance between practical space and efficient driving. Positioned in the MPV (multi-purpose vehicle) segment, it offers generous interior space and is an ideal choice for families, daily commuters, or anyone seeking a reliable, comfortable ride. This model is well-suited to those who value comfort, practicality, and fuel economy, making it a popular choice among used car buyers looking for a dependable car that can handle everyday needs. With its modern design and advanced features like signature navigation, this Renault Scenic stands out in its class for its user-friendly features and smooth driving experience.
What makes the Renault Scenic (2016-19) 1.6 DCI DPF DUAL SS particularly notable are its reputation for reliability, efficiency, and sensible performance. Its 1.6-litre diesel engine provides good fuel economy, perfect for daily commuting or family outings. Compared to rivals, it’s often praised for its spacious interior, comfortable ride, and practical equipment, making it a well-rounded choice for those seeking a dependable MPV. Recent used examples have an average mileage of around 34,000 miles and tend to come from owners with about two previous keepers, reflecting decent usage and maintained condition. Whether you're after a car for everyday family life or for work commuting, the Renault Scenic (2016-19) 5DR MPV is a smart, versatile option worth considering in the used car market.
